Tag: Brit Awards

2020 BRIT Awards: Again, Burna Boy loses Best Int’l Act

2020 BRIT Awards: Again, Burna Boy loses Best Int’l Act

The 2020 Brit Awards which held on 18 February 2020 at the O2 Arena in London saw Grammy-nominated musician, Burna Boy, losing out on the much-coveted [...]
1 / 1 POSTS